WebApr 15, 2024 · The Russian PM (Pulemyot Maxima) M1910 heavy machine gun entered service in 1910, seeing action in the Russian civil war, the Second World War and now today, defending Ukrainian troops against invading Russian forces. The belt-fed PM M1910 is Russia’s version of the Maxim machine gun and fires 7.62×54mm rimmed rounds.
